Arnold promoted to VP
Christopher Arnold
REEDSVILLE — Christopher Arnold was promoted to vice president at Kish Bank.
Arnold will continue to serve as the bank’s asset and liability manager, a role in which he supports Kish’s balance sheet strategy, interest rate risk analytics, and liquidity planning.
Arnold joined Kish in 2013 as a Deposit Operations Specialist and progressed through roles in business banking and treasury management before joining Kish’s Finance team as a Financial Analyst in 2018. He was appointed Assistant Vice President in 2021 and was promoted to Asset & Liability Manager in 2024.
Arnold is committed to professional growth and academic achievement. He graduated from the Pennsylvania Bankers Association (PA Bankers) Advanced School of Banking in 2024 and recently earned an associate’s degree in business administration from Penn State University. Arnold is currently pursuing his Bachelor of Science in Finance at Penn State, with expected graduation in summer 2026.
A Mifflin County resident, Arnold enjoys spending time outdoors and along the Juniata River.
